The NECCTAR Trial


The " Nutritional Status Enhancement of Children through Behaviour Change Communication and Take Home Ration In India" project is a multi-state initiative being conducted across six districts in six states of India, aiming to tackle malnutrition in children aged 6–36 months. The project focuses on developing and testing an improved formulation of Take Home Rations (THR) under the Integrated Child Development Services (ICDS) scheme, which is a critical government program addressing child nutrition, health, and development.

As part of the project, a rigorous Randomized Controlled Trial (RCT) will be conducted to assess the effectiveness of the new THR formulation in reducing malnutrition and improving child health outcomes. In Odisha, the study is being carried out in collaboration with AIIMS Bhubaneswar, which will providing critical support in research design, implementation, and evaluation. This project represents a significant step toward evidence-based interventions for combating childhood malnutrition in India.
